Heart coherence (HRV biofeedback) underlies health, in part, because it reflects a balanced autonomic nervous system, where the sympathetic branch (masculine) neither prevails nor dominates the parasympathetic (feminine) branch. When the masculine and feminine aspects of the autonomic nervous system are in sync, operating coherently, stress and stress-reduced diseases are organically reduced, from the inside out. I refer to this as the somatic coniuncitio, an inner marriage of the autonomic nervous system.
In this course, heart coherence is explored using the underutilized biomarker HRV and examined for its implications in healing and transformation. The emerging field of neurocardiology is a discipline that summons a new appreciation for imagination and psyche, and their role in healing. Neurocardiology research demonstrates that the heart has its own unique “heart-brain.[1]” Based on research findings, the heart is a sensory organ and contains its own distinctive intrinsic cardiac nervous system. Neurocardiology recognizes heart intelligence.
Heart coherence serves as an alchemical bridge between psyche and soma, existing on one continuum. Measured through heart rate variability and regulated by the autonomic nervous system, heart coherence reveals a heart in a state of “tao” where healing and transformation begin.
